Transaction 126d158487c280e84e69d53161032984be021507594d6ccbf98c5695e0c3620d
1 Input
1 Output
-
126d158487c280e84e69d53161032984be021507594d6ccbf98c5695e0c3620d:0
- value
- 5292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9e1f85c9c37ca9c8b5ea3413b426886ae15546b OP_EQUAL
- address
- 3QUGszUNptnnPbPXAzAw3dpiREp9uUjBoo